You can prove your IRS non-profit status by presenting your IRS determination letter, which officially recognizes your organization as tax-exempt under section 501c3. This letter serves as key documentation when applying for grants or tax exemptions. Additionally, having your articles of incorporation and financial records on hand will further validate your non-profit status. Setting up a non-profit corporation involves several steps, starting with choosing a unique name for your organization. You will then need to prepare and file your articles of incorporation with the appropriate state agency. Following this, you must apply for an Employer Identification Number (EIN) and request tax-exempt status from the IRS.
